-- Collect visible and unfold lines of window context
--
-- {
--   { line_nr = 0, line = "" }
-- }
function M.get_lines_context(buf_handle, context)
  local lines = {}

  local lnr = context.top_line
  while lnr < context.bot_line do -- top_line is inclusive and bot_line is exclusive
    local fold_end = vim.api.nvim_win_call(context.hwin,
      function()
        return vim.fn.foldclosedend(lnr + 1) -- `foldclosedend()` use 1-based line number
      end)
    if fold_end == -1 then
      lines[#lines + 1] = {
        line_nr = lnr,
        line = vim.api.nvim_buf_get_lines(buf_handle, lnr, lnr + 1, false)[1], -- `nvim_buf_get_lines()` use 0-based line index
      }
      lnr = lnr + 1
    else
      lines[#lines + 1] = {
        line_nr = lnr,
        line = "",
      }
      lnr = fold_end
    end
  end

  return lines
end

-- Clip the window context based on the direction.
--
-- If the direction is HintDirection.BEFORE_CURSOR, then everything after the cursor will be clipped.
-- If the direction is HintDirection.AFTER_CURSOR, then everything before the cursor will be clipped.
function M.clip_window_context(context, direction)
  if direction == hint.HintDirection.BEFORE_CURSOR then
    context.bot_line = context.cursor_pos[1] - 1
  elseif direction == hint.HintDirection.AFTER_CURSOR then
    context.top_line = context.cursor_pos[1] - 1
  end
end
